How to Fix Squeaky Shoes – Best Tricks to Get Rid of Annoying Sound

Imagine you are attending a formal event where everyone is required to keep silent. Then, just with a tiny movement, your shoes squeak. How embarrassing, right?

Most sneakerheads are familiar with squeaky sneakers. We have all once experienced this kind of annoyance and wished we could stop the squeaking noises for good.

If you are having the same problem, you are at the right place. Since “how to fix squeaky shoes” is a burning question, I have attempted to make my shoes less squeaky, and guess what? Made it!

So, I will now share with you the best tricks that I discovered to get squeak out of shoes. You can stop squeaky shoes using powder, tissues, dryer sheet, sandpaper, coconut oil, glue, silicone caulk, conditioner and soap. Moreover, you can learn how to dry shoes quickly to get rid of squeaks.

Why Do Squeaking Shoes Appear?

Before knowing the way to fix squeaky shoes, pay attention to the reasons they squeak. Squeaking shoes are mostly caused by friction, especially with leather shoes. But how can this friction be created? There are three main reasons.

Original mistakes

Nothing can be flawless, to be honest. So, it’s comprehensible that some manufacturers have made mistakes when producing your footwear, leading to annoying squeaking noises.

A long time of usage

Wear and tear is the second reason your shoes squeak. Normally, every boot contains a wooden splint bridging the base of the heel. In the long run, there will be inadequate gluing for the splint. It might come free and scrape against the welt while you walk, causing an unpleasant squeak.

Trapping water

Squeaky noise can also be caused by water. While walking, you must put great pressure on the inner sole. With a liquid environment, the amount of pressure is even larger, making the water trapped in the footwear. It then leaks out, and a squeak rapidly turns into a squelch.

Bottoms, inner soles, and outside sections are vulnerable parts of the shoes where the squeak is often witnessed.

The First Thing to Get a Squeak Out of Shoes

Squeaky noise can come from three different parts above. So, before choosing a holistic solution, you must locate the problem.

This process is best executed by two individuals. Thus, you should ask a friend for help. One person lowers his/her head to the floor, and the other will wear the boots to move forward and backward, or left and right.

By putting your ears to the floor, you can hear the squeaky sound more clearly. Pay attention to every movement. Once you hear an annoying noise, immediately investigate the part that flexes.

Get Rid of Squeaky Insoles

After finding out which part of the shoe causes squeaking noises, you should quickly take action. First, I will show you the best way to fix squeaky shoes with problems referring to the insoles.

Use powder

As you know, trapped water is the main reason leading to squeaking in boots. Baby powder, baking powder, talcum powder, or corn starch are effective ingredients to absorb moisture. Thanks to its efficiency and low cost, you can effortlessly solve the problem of your rubber soles.

  • Step 1: Remove your inner sole.
  • Step 2: Sprinkle powder. Make sure you cover your insoles with powder evenly.
  • Step 3: Let the shoes dry completely. You can see the baby powder absorb moisture, and when the process is done, put the insole back.

Pro Tip: In the case of non-removable soles, you can massage the baby powder into the footwear base’s edge or along the inner seam instead of below it.

Use tissues

Another reason for a squeaking shoe is that your insole keeps sliding a lot during your walk. Stopping squeaky shoes in this case can be done by adding some supporting devices to your footwear. For example, a piece of paper towel. It makes up for the excess space in a shoe, resulting in less squeaky sounds.

First, estimate how much paper you need for a shoe. Then, fold them in a fit size and place them beneath your insoles.

Pro Tips:

  • Dryer sheets and napkins are wonderful replacements for paper towels if you can’t find some.
  • Remember to remove the towels after a while to avoid getting an uncomfortable odor.

Use coconut oil or petroleum jelly

Working as a conditioner to reduce squeaky sound for your boots, coconut oil or petroleum jelly like Vaseline is also an effective method. What you need to do here is pull out the inner sole, apply a thin layer on the heel, and put the insole back.

Once a shoe has been moisturized with petroleum jelly, fixing squeaky shoes is no longer a tough task. Remember to re-rub the oil frequently to maintain the best results.

Stopping Squeaky Shoes From the Bottom

Use a dryer sheet

I guess everyone has a dryer sheet in the laundry room, right? Maybe you have never thought this small accessory can be a life-saving hack.

If you hear an annoying sound even when you are walking on flat terrains, such as tile or marble, the bottoms may be overly slick. Take a dryer sheet and rub it against the underneath of the squeaky shoe bottoms to add the shoe’s traction. Your shoe will soon be less slippery.

Use fine grain sandpaper

Based on the same principle as a dryer sheet, sandpaper helps reduce the slipperiness in your squeaky shoes. You can buy it online or simply get it at supermarkets and local stores.

Just apply a piece of fine sandpaper under the squeaky shoe bottoms and rub for a while. Sanding is also an efficient way to soften the sole and improve traction when it comes to new shoes. Keep doing this until your soles are rough enough.

Pro tip:

  • Instead of sandpaper, a sanding sponge can deliver the same results.
  • 120-220 grit sandpaper is best for your footwear. Otherwise, the polish layer would be damaged.

Use super glue

After long usage, many parts of your shoes will fall off, causing squeaking. Loose heels are one of the most common phenomena. You can witness the sign with bare eyes: a hole between the upper and bottom part of the shoe.

You can reattach loose parts of your shoes easily with super glue. Just fill the hole and put it down. The process finishes when the glue dries, but you should leave the loose heel to rest for about one day before trying it on.

Pro Tip: You must put great pressure on the upper part to hold it in the right place during the putdown. Using clamps or rubber bands is a good idea in this case. But if you don’t have any tools, put some thick books on your shoe to add more pressure.

Use silicone caulk

Sometimes reattaching loose parts of your shoes is impossible since they are damaged too badly. Don’t worry, I can suggest another way to fix your squeaky boots: using silicone caulk. This is a tube made of specialized silicone, which is mainly used for sealing outside seams and joints against leakage. Silicone caulk is well known for repairing broken soles.

Insert the tube’s tip into an empty gap between the footwear and the bottom and spray it in gently till the space is covered. Allow the sneaker to cure completely after clamping it together like the previous method.

Use professional tool

As a sneakerhead, I’m really glad to introduce you to WD40, or also known as silicone spray. WD40 has a reputation for removing moisture and preventing corrosion.

Using WD-40, you can get rid of trapped water in the bottoms of your shoes and prevent them from squeaking. Here is the way:

  • Step 1: Wet a cotton ball with these lubricants.
  • Step 2: Lather this cotton ball up the outside seams with circular motions, especially focusing on the squeaky parts.

Pro Tip: It is not recommended to apply WD-40 on suede or leather shoes.

Deal with the Outside Sections

Use conditioner

Apart from squeaky noises coming from the bottoms or the insoles, you must also solve this problem relating to the outside sections. Due to a manufacturing defect or long usage, some materials on the outside of a shoe will rub together and create friction, making shoes squeak. You often see this in leather shoes.

In this case, a leather conditioner is your lifesaver. It moisturizes the shoe and avoids excess friction. To reach the best outcomes, you need to prepare a dry cloth, leather conditioner, and squeaky shoes.

Now, apply a thin layer of leather conditioner to your squeaky shoe, then polish it with a clean cloth. Polishing a shoe provides it with a stunning look while also stopping it from squeaking.

Pro Tip:

  • Instead of the leather conditioner, other conditioning oils can work well on the same principle.
  • You can buy leather conditioner both online and offline, and it comes in various types, sizes, and colors. Choose a suitable color for your footwear.
  • Pay attention to suede shoes. Suede conditioner is the only product that I recommend with suede shoes.
  • This can prevent shoes from squeaking temporarily, but not for good. The leather conditioner can fade away in the long term, so remember to repeat the process when your shoes squeak again.

Use Saddle Soap

Working as a fabric softener, saddle soap is another effective solution to squeaky shoes. However, its efficiency is still controversial among shoe lovers. Some indicate that saddle soap will damage the leather, some don’t agree. So, if you are not a risky person, do not apply this trick to leather or suede shoes. With other types of shoes, I believe it will stop squeaky shoes for good.

Like leather conditioner, rub an adequate amount of saddle soap on the desired part and polish with a clean cloth. Especially with a squeaky tongue, saddle soap is a holistic solution. It lubricates the laces and the tongue to prevent them from rubbing together and causing the squeak. But similar to the leather conditioner, you need to reapply the saddle soap on the tongue of the shoes after a while.

A Shoe Squeaks Because of Wetness

When your footwear is wet, it squeaks even when you walk on smooth surfaces. The most efficacious way is to dry your shoes. But how? Throw it in the dryer? The dryer can toss your boots immediately, but it can’t protect your shoes. If you want to prolong the lifespan of a boot, follow our tips here.

Step 1: Get rid of the insoles:

Many shoes contain removable inner soles. So, pull the insoles out to speed up the laundry process.

Step 2: Choose a suitable place

Drying cannot happen in a wet and damped location. Therefore, place your shoes somewhere warm and sun-baked. The sun is the best heat source for drying a shoe, so you should leave it to air dry under the sunshine.

Pro Tip: If you are in a hurry, fill your boots with papers or newspapers. Paper can absorb trapped water quickly and catalyze the process.

Step 3: Use shoe tree

If workable, use a wooden shoe tree. It is a branching item that inserts into the heel instead of pulp to keep the form of the sneaker while it heals. A wood shoe tree is very useful since it draws humidity from the heel.

Step 4: Wait

In the last step, you must leave your shoe to dry at room temperature. Position it upside down and against a wall to accelerate the process.

Last Resort

Although I’m sure one of the previous tricks will work well on your squeaky boots, some exceptions can precipitate.

New shoes

If your brand new shoes squeak, before fixing them, look at their return policy. Most brands allow you to return your products if there is a manufacturing defect. Nothing is better than a replacement or refund in this case, right? But the warranty will no longer be valid if you have changed or fixed the shoes yourself.

Used ones

Unlike new shoes, second-hand or used ones squeak because of long usage. You can apply these hacks above. But when nothing works, consult a professional. In simpler words, visit a repair shop.

A cobbler will know exactly which problems you are having and how to solve them. A quick fix will be made even if there is a loose shank inside the footwear. It requires extra cost, of course, but is comprehensible.


Now, you know how to fix squeaky shoes inside out. Hopefully, you can easily solve the squeak no matter the problematic part. If you find this article informative and helpful, please let us know in the comment section.

5/5 – (3 votes)